46-420 Code 125 Replacing Cap with wire coil
#1

I am in the process of recapping this "Hippo" and ran across this cap with wire coiled around it. It is an original Philco cap stamped with .2mfd 400 wv.
Here is a picture of the cap.

Can I use just a regular .22 mf mylar cap to replace and what do I do about the coil?
